Transaction 05a12be3680ef76f1aa2bbb48f02b79e419057b9848e23fe66c0ba21fe3dea6c

1 Input
2 Outputs
  • 05a12be3680ef76f1aa2bbb48f02b79e419057b9848e23fe66c0ba21fe3dea6c:0
  • value  9959295
    address  39dDm5LkD4M1AELefJbDzwARgXewgs1p4z
  • 05a12be3680ef76f1aa2bbb48f02b79e419057b9848e23fe66c0ba21fe3dea6c:1
  • value  10000000
    address  323ShSfPm25k8J4svH39DoLHW1Pmpi7dr3